Skip to content
This repository was archived by the owner on Sep 11, 2020. It is now read-only.

Commit 20ccd73

Browse files
committed
Remove duplicate cache lookup in getObjectContent, it is already done in FSObject
Signed-off-by: Filip Navara <[email protected]>
1 parent 3237897 commit 20ccd73

File tree

1 file changed

+0
-13
lines changed

1 file changed

+0
-13
lines changed

plumbing/format/packfile/packfile.go

Lines changed: 0 additions & 13 deletions
Original file line numberDiff line numberDiff line change
@@ -266,19 +266,6 @@ func (p *Packfile) getNextObject(h *ObjectHeader, hash plumbing.Hash) (plumbing.
266266
}
267267

268268
func (p *Packfile) getObjectContent(offset int64) (io.ReadCloser, error) {
269-
ref, err := p.FindHash(offset)
270-
if err == nil {
271-
obj, ok := p.cacheGet(ref)
272-
if ok {
273-
reader, err := obj.Reader()
274-
if err != nil {
275-
return nil, err
276-
}
277-
278-
return reader, nil
279-
}
280-
}
281-
282269
h, err := p.objectHeaderAtOffset(offset)
283270
if err != nil {
284271
return nil, err

0 commit comments

Comments
 (0)